Hakuun yasutani roshi was the founder, and the first abbot, of sanbozen, which is a zenbuddhist religious foundation shukyohojin. In 1970, yasutani roshi resigned as the abbot of sanbo zen and was succeeded by yamada koun roshi 19071989, who ten years earlier had been appointed one of hakuun roshi s first dharma successors.
